Japan |
 | | The diet is composed of the house of representatives, a body of 480 members elected for terms of four years, approximately three fifths of which are chosen by single-seat constituencies and the rest proportionally; and the house of councilors, having 252 members elected for terms of six years. |
 | | The Liberal Democratic party (LDP) held the majority of seats in the diet from 1955, when the party was formed, to 1993, when an opposition coalition formed a government; however, it was back in power in 1996. |
 | | The Social Democratic party (SDP, formerly the Socialist party), which has opposed the security treaties with the United States, was long the chief LDP rival; in 1994-99, however, the party formed a governing coalition with the LDP. |
